Eric came from a R&B group called O.N.E. that my boy Streetz used to manage, and he's been solo for a while now. I DJ'd for him two months ago in Hollywood, and realized he's one of the few who sounds the exact same live. His album "The Rebirth" dropped last Tuesday. The features include Problem, Joe Budden, Tank, Jon B., Ty Dolla Sign, Too $hort, Christina Milian, and a few more artists.

I feel that he is similar to Pleasure P (minus the accusations/charges of course)....for sure commercial, a child of the 90's with that slight oversinging style, slightly ratchet/out of pocket at times. He shows a lot of Drake influence as well...he even has a song called "Drake's ex." He uses a whole lot of 90's references and samples as well...you'll hear some from Blackstreet, Jodeci, Aaliyah, and a few other artists.

The upbeat songs all have the new L.A. sound with a R&B polish...which I think is the next upbeat R&B sound, something I mentioned on here before.
